I was on the way home from work today behind a big lorry with a tall trailor & it had rubbish piled up above the trailor. A large piece of wood came flying out & hit my merc, scratching/scuffing my front bumper, smashing the bumper grill & the plastic trim infront of the grill.
i got the time, road name, company name & registration number. Where do i stand?
 
Report tot eh company and Police, an unsafe load damaged your car, but you may have trouble proving it.

Did you not attempts to stop the lorry.

I've had damage done on drive away basis and always caught the driver, other than once when my car was left parked.
 
Got my sis to phone company. I swerved & went to stop as was shaken up & it was a really big lorry travelling quite fast & how can you stop a big lorry like that who was actually driving on both lanes (dual carriageway) to get through all the cars.
 
Get ahead and indicate you want them to stop?

Too late now, but your claim may prove difficult as a result of not taking that action.
 
Lots of commercials are GPS tracked these days - your report to the company may well tie in with a log of the vehicle.

Much then may depend on the company and it's morals.
